Understanding Football Transfer Odds

First off, what exactly are football transfer odds? Simply put, they're probabilities set by bookmakers that reflect the likelihood of a particular player joining a specific club. These odds are influenced by a ton of factors, including a player's current form, contract situation, the needs of the club, and of course, those ever-present rumors. Understanding these odds can give you a leg up in predicting potential transfers.

Bookmakers don't just pull these numbers out of thin air. They employ teams of analysts who crunch data, monitor news, and assess various factors to set the odds. For example, if a player is frequently linked to Ineos United by reliable sources and the club desperately needs a player in that position, the odds of that player joining will likely be lower (meaning a higher probability). Conversely, if the rumors are scarce and the player seems content at their current club, the odds will be higher.

Key factors influencing transfer odds include:

  • Player Form and Performance: A player tearing it up on the field is more likely to attract attention from bigger clubs. Their stats, consistency, and overall impact on games play a massive role.
  • Contract Situation: Players nearing the end of their contracts are often available for a lower fee, making them attractive targets. The length of the remaining contract heavily influences the transfer fee and, consequently, the odds.
  • Club Needs: If Ineos United is desperate for a striker, the odds of them signing a striker will be higher than, say, a goalkeeper (unless, of course, their current keeper is planning a career change to competitive cheese rolling).
  • Rumors and News: The media can significantly impact transfer odds. Consistent reports from reliable sources can drive the odds down, while contradictory reports can make things murkier.
  • Financial Fair Play (FFP): Clubs need to comply with FFP regulations, which can limit their spending. This can impact their ability to sign players, influencing the odds.

Analyzing the Odds: What They Tell Us

So, how do we interpret these odds? Let’s say the odds of Ineos United signing Jamal Musiala are 10/1. This means that for every £1 you bet, you would win £10 (plus your original stake) if the transfer happens. Lower odds (e.g., 2/1) indicate a higher probability, while higher odds (e.g., 20/1) suggest a less likely outcome.

Here’s a quick rundown:

  • Low Odds (1/1 to 5/1): These are the most likely signings. The player is heavily linked with the club, and all signs point towards a potential transfer.
  • Medium Odds (6/1 to 12/1): These are plausible signings. There’s interest from the club, but there might be competition from other teams or some hurdles to overcome.
  • High Odds (13/1 and above): These are long shots. The player is either unlikely to move or there’s very little concrete evidence linking them to the club.

Keep in mind that odds can fluctuate wildly based on news, rumors, and betting patterns. A sudden surge of bets on a particular player can cause the odds to drop, even if there’s no real change in the likelihood of the transfer. Staying informed and monitoring the odds regularly can give you a better sense of which way the wind is blowing.
